The global healthcare cyber security market size is evolving rapidly, driven by the increasing digitization of healthcare systems and the growing threat of cyber-attacks. In 2023, the market attained a value of approximately USD 12,512.62 million. It is projected to grow at a robust CAGR of 15.40% during the forecast period from 2024 to 2032, reaching nearly USD 45,415.10 million by 2032. COVID-19 Impact

The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the digitization of healthcare, with a surge in telehealth services and remote patient monitoring. However, this rapid digital transformation also exposed vulnerabilities, leading to an increase in cyber-attacks. Healthcare organizations had to quickly adapt and invest in cyber security solutions to protect patient data and ensure the continuity of care. The pandemic highlighted the critical importance of cyber security in maintaining the integrity and confidentiality of healthcare data.

Regional Analysis/Insights

North America

North America holds the largest market share, driven by the high adoption of digital health technologies and stringent regulatory requirements. The presence of major cyber security companies and significant investments in healthcare cyber security infrastructure contribute to the region's dominance.

Europe

Europe is another significant market, with countries like Germany, the UK, and France leading in the adoption of cyber security solutions. The General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) plays a crucial role in driving market growth in this region.

Asia-Pacific

The Asia-Pacific region is expected to witness the fastest growth, fueled by the rapid digitization of healthcare systems and increasing cyber threats. Countries like China, India, and Japan are investing heavily in cyber security to protect their healthcare infrastructure.

Latin America

Latin America is also emerging as a potential market for healthcare cyber security, with growing awareness and increasing investments in digital health technologies.

Middle East and Africa

The Middle East and Africa are gradually adopting cyber security solutions, driven by the increasing digitization of healthcare and government initiatives to enhance cyber resilience.
